Patent number: 9346129Abstract: A cardboard-handling system with a rule-die associated to a first drum and a counter die associated to a second drum for pre-treating cardboards. A cardboard-alignmentor on a first side of the rule-die and counter-die aligns and conveys a cardboard together with one or more synchronized-cardboard transferors toward a side-gripper conveyor. The side-gripper conveyor transfers the cardboard toward and through the rule-die and counter-die drums for pre-treatment of the cardboard. Next the side-gripper conveyor conveys the cardboard toward and through a laser-treatment module to be further pre-treated. The side gripper conveyor movement is synchronized with a laser-treatment module for which a base with a plurality of protruding elements has moving capabilities and is synchronized with the side-gripper conveyor (via a timing belt for example).Type: GrantFiled: November 22, 2012Date of Patent: May 24, 2016Assignee: Highcon Systems Ltd.Inventor: Rainer Buschulte

Patent number: 6439565Abstract: A method and apparatus for separating flexible flat objects from the top of a stack. The objects are lifted upward from the stack one at a time and separated therefrom by progressive adhesive action starting from the trailing end of the object in a transport direction. Once lifted by the adhesion device, the objects are transported in the transport direction by the transport device. The adhesion device may be magnetic for magnetizable articles or may be a suction device. Various techniques for moving suction and/or adhesion progressively along the object to be lifted in the transport direction are disclosed, including progressive application of suction, suction chamber arrangements for accomplishing that and the use of blown air to create a vacuum condition for lifting the sheets. The transport device might comprise a belt for moving the lifted objects. The transport of one object may be occurring while the next object is being lifted.Type: GrantFiled: April 24, 2001Date of Patent: August 27, 2002Assignee: LTG Holding GmbHInventors: Hans-Ernst Gauger, Hans Ehrlich, Rainer Buschulte

Patent number: 5621443Abstract: Ink-jet device for producing an image on a recording medium includes a droplet-producing device for ejecting droplets along a trajectory, and a droplet-controlling device for controlling the trajectory of the droplets, the droplet-controlling device being formed as a deflection surface, the deflection surface being disposed so that respective droplets impact thereon and rebound to continue the flight thereof, the respective droplets being splittable into at least two subdroplets as a function of selected parameters, and ink-jet process.Type: GrantFiled: September 23, 1994Date of Patent: April 15, 1997Assignee: Heidelberger Druckmaschinen AGInventors: Rainer Buschulte, Helmut Kipphan

Patent number: 5383395Abstract: An adjusting device for providing a zonewise adjustment of the ink gap with respect to the ink-fountain roller in a printing press is manually adjustable via a respective adjusting screw, and has an additional device for performing a coarse adjustment in a relatively short period of time. A plurality of such devices can be disposed side by side along the ink-fountain roller for providing numerous ink zones along the ink-fountain roller to thereby substantially reduce adjustment time for setting up an ink profile.Type: GrantFiled: December 15, 1993Date of Patent: January 24, 1995Assignee: Heidelberger Druckmaschinen AktiengesellschaftInventor: Rainer Buschulte
